Description
The SPECTROstar Nano is a microplate reader dedicated to high-speed UV-Vis absorbance measurements. Its core optical system is based on a spectrometer coupled with a high-energy xenon flash lamp, enabling it to capture a full spectrum from 220 to 1000 nm in less than one second per well. Spectral resolution is user-selectable between 1 and 10 nm. The instrument supports a wide range of microplate formats, from 6 wells up to 384 wells, and can also measure individual samples via a built-in cuvette port. A notable feature is its capability to perform measurements on very low sample volumes, down to 2 µL, using specialized low-volume plates. The device includes incubation control for temperatures up to 45°C for both microplates and cuvettes, a gas vent for atmospheric-sensitive samples, and plate-shaking functionality. Operational modes include endpoint, kinetic, and well-scanning measurements. It is controlled by BMG LABTECH's software, which offers pre-defined 'Quick Run' protocols for common assays like ELISA, nucleic acid quantification, and protein assays (Bradford, BCA, Lowry). For advanced analysis, the included MARS data analysis software provides tools for complex data processing and protocol design. The system is designed for integration into automated workflows with robot compatibility and includes features for regulatory compliance, such as FDA 21 CFR Part 11. Available accessories include a low-volume measurement plate (LVis Plate) and an evaluation plate for instrument performance validation and qualification.
Specifications
| Item | SPECTROstar Nano Microplate Reader |
| Company | BMG LABTECH |
| Catalog Number | SPECTROstar Nano |
| Wavelength Range | 220 to 1000 nm |
| Optical System | High energy xenon flash lamp |
| Measuring Time | less than 1 sec/well |
| Plate Formats | 6 to 384 well plates, user definable |
| Reading Modes | UV/vis absorbance |
| Temperature Control | (RT+4C) to 45C |
